Abstract
A diagnostic tool to assist patients in understanding the nature of medical conditions such as arthritis, includes a graphic display having a central scale with end points showing “REMISSION” and “WORST”. In addition, the tool comprises scales placed on either side and substantially equidistant from the central scale. One of the side scales is a patient assessment scale while the other scale is a clinical assessment scale. The side scales are arranged with end points adjacent the end points of the central scale. Lines may be drawn on the scale joining a patient'"'"'s self assessment point with a clinical assessment done at the same time to demonstrate to the patient the patient'"'"'s present condition, the therapeutic potential and the therapeutic opportunity.
